About this resource

A Public Safety Power Shutoff (PSPS) is a measure that electric utilities may implement to disconnect power in regions prone to wildfires, especially during extreme weather events. This action, taken by Coos-Curry Electric Cooperative, serves as a last resort to ensure the safety of the public.
